PLEASE HELP.....The product of two numbers is 165. Their difference is 4. What is the sum of the two numbers?

xy  =  165

x-y = 4

y = x - 4

x(x - 4) = 165

x² -4x - 165 = 0

(x - 15)(x + 11) = 0

x = 15, y = x - 4 = 11, x + y = 26

or

x = -11, y = x - 4 = -15, x + y = -26

We can't tell the sign, so we answer the sum is:

Answer:   ±26
